Draft: New GCP Provider: Using kata's main branch #1839
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
After a quite journey making kata-containers gogoprotobuff free and trying to make caa compatible with kata-containers's main, we are getting really closer to switch to main, thanks to @stevenhorsman's work (PR #1754).
Since the initial attempt from cfircohen (#1212), a lot has changed in our repository and codebase. While doing some internal experiments/tests to predict possible issues with kata's main this week, I had to rebase on top of Steve' work, that is:
I was able to start a container within GCP using CAA + kata-container's main branch:
@alexmwu, Since you are joining the effort, and writing the tests, probably you will need those changes, if not there yet.
!! NOTE: This is a rebase on top #1754, please do not merge yet. !!